The error reported is:

Error on line 55 of document http://www.w3.org/TR/voicexml20/synthesis-
core.xsd: InvalidRegex: Pattern value '[+-]([0-9]+|[0-9]+.[0-9]*|[0-9]*.[0-9]
+)' is not a valid regular expression. The reported error was: ''-' is an 
invalid character range. Write '\-'.'.

I guess this is thrown from the first character group '[+-]' and this goes 
against that quote in the XML Schema Part 2 W3C Recommendation dated 02 May 
2001:
<quote>
The - character is a valid character range only at the beginning or end of a 
·positive character group·
</quote>
